Handover: stale-cache postmortem, Vexbridge catalog service

Owen — context before I'm out. Incident 0917: catalog pages served stale prices for six hours. Root cause: the Pemberly invalidation worker silently dropped messages after a topic rename; cache TTLs were too long to mask it. Fixes shipped: shorter TTLs, invalidation heartbeat alarm, dual-write during renames. Postmortem doc is in the runbook folder. Watch the heartbeat metric weekly until Q3. Current production cache settings, post-fix, are as follows.

settings of yajop-kaweg:
zorael:
  log_level: error
  metrics_host: metrics.zorael.qorvellabs.internal
  pin: 7019
  pool_size: 8

Leadership Review Briefing — Gross-Margin Review

For: Sales leads

The review of margins across the Corvane portfolio is complete. Blended gross margin fell 1.8 points year on year, driven chiefly by discounting in the Ashmoor territory and higher input costs on the Corvane Max line. Volume growth did not offset the erosion.

Discount authority tightens from next quarter; deal-desk approval is required above 12%. Revised rate cards follow separately. The confidential note below outlines the plan this feeds into.

management briefing: Only 33 of the 504 pilot accounts renewed Holox, so a churn review is set for August 1. Fenysix Logistics is in early talks to buy Zoroxix Group for about $459.9 million.

[ ] Key ceremony step 4 — before sealing, double-check that the Pinwheel build repo follows our dependency pinning policy: exact versions only, lockfile committed, no floating ranges. Yes, even for the dev tools. Once the witnesses sign off, you'll unseal the ceremony ledger using the recovery passphrase that appears immediately below this item.

vault phrase of yaguf-hahaf = druath-holix

## Configuration — Gatecount turnstile counter

Gatecount polls each turnstile controller at Ardale Stadium every two seconds and publishes tallies to the ops dashboard. Edit gatecount.env before starting the service. Set POLL_INTERVAL_MS=2000, GATE_COUNT to the number of active lanes, and VENUE_CODE to the stadium short name. Counts won't publish without authenticating to the Ardale dashboard API, which uses a single write token per venue. Add that token as the next line of the file:

vault entry, fadup-tagag: RELAY_SECRET8=2fd92179